std::pow
De cppreference.com
|
|
This page has been machine-translated from the English version of the wiki using Google Translate.
The translation may contain errors and awkward wording. Hover over text to see the original version. You can help to fix errors and improve the translation. For instructions click here. |
</div></div>
| Defined in header <cmath>
|
||
| float pow( float base, float exp ); |
(1) | |
| double pow( double base, double exp ); |
(2) | |
| long double pow( long double base, long double exp ); |
(3) | |
| Promoted pow( Arithmetic base, Arithmetic exp ); |
(4) | (depuis C++11) |
| float pow( float base, int iexp ); |
(5) | (avant C++11) |
| double pow( double base, int iexp ); |
(6) | (avant C++11) |
| long double pow( long double base, int iexp ); |
(7) | (avant C++11) |
Calcule la valeur de
4) base élevé à la puissance exp ou iexp .Original:
Computes the value of
base raised to the power exp or iexp.The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
You can help to correct and verify the translation. Click here for instructions.
Un ensemble de surcharges ou d'un modèle de fonction de toutes les combinaisons des arguments de type arithmétique ne sont pas couverts par 1-3). Si un argument est de type intégral, il est jeté à double. Si aucun argument n'est long double, le
Promoted type de retour est également long double, sinon le type de retour est toujours double .Original:
A set of overloads or a function template for all combinations of arguments of arithmetic type not covered by 1-3). If any argument has integral type, it is cast to double. If any argument is long double, then the return type
Promoted is also long double, otherwise the return type is always double.The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
You can help to correct and verify the translation. Click here for instructions.
Sommaire |
[modifier] Paramètres
| base | - | de base comme valeur à virgule flottante
Original: base as floating point value The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. |
| exp | - | exposant comme valeur à virgule flottante
Original: exponent as floating point value The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. |
| iexp | - | exposant comme valeur entière
Original: exponent as integer value The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. |
[modifier] Retourne la valeur
base soulevé par le pouvoir (ou exp iexp) . Original:
base raised by power (exp or iexp). The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
You can help to correct and verify the translation. Click here for instructions.
Erreur de domaine se produit si
base est 0 et exp est inférieure ou égale à 0. NAN est retourné dans ce cas .Original:
Domain error occurs if
base is 0 and exp is less than or equal to 0. NAN is returned in that case.The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
You can help to correct and verify the translation. Click here for instructions.
Erreur de domaine se produit si
base est négatif et exp n'est pas une valeur entière. NAN est retourné dans ce cas .Original:
Domain error occurs if
base is negative and exp is not an integer value. NAN is returned in that case.The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
You can help to correct and verify the translation. Click here for instructions.
Erreur d'intervalle se produit si un débordement se produit. HUGEVAL est retourné dans ce cas .
Original:
Range error occurs if an overflow takes place. HUGEVAL is returned in that case.
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
You can help to correct and verify the translation. Click here for instructions.
[modifier] Notes
pow(float, int) retours float jusqu'à ce que C + +11 (surcharge par 5) mais revient double puisque le C + +11 (surcharge par 4)Original:
pow(float, int) returns float until C++11 (per overload 5) but returns double since C++11 (per overload 4)The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
You can help to correct and verify the translation. Click here for instructions.
[modifier] Voir aussi
| retours e à la puissance donnée (ex) Original: returns e raised to the given power (ex) The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. (fonction) | |
| calcule naturel (base e) logarithme (de base e) (ln(x)) Original: computes natural (base e) logarithm (to base e) (ln(x)) The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. (fonction) | |
| calcule la racine carrée (√x) Original: computes square root (√x) The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. (fonction) | |
| (C++11) |
calcule la racine cubique (3√x) Original: computes cubic root (3√x) The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. (fonction) |
| puissance complexe, une ou deux arguments peut être un nombre complexe Original: complex power, one or both arguments may be a complex number The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. (fonction générique) | |
| applique la fonction à deux std::pow valarrays ou un valarray et une valeur Original: applies the function std::pow to two valarrays or a valarray and a value The text has been machine-translated via Google Translate. You can help to correct and verify the translation. Click here for instructions. (fonction générique) | |